Maxion Therapeutics Ltd is looking for a highly organized Senior Scientist with expertise in human immunology to join their Translational Biology team in Pampisford, UK.

This role is focused on developing disease-relevant in vitro/ex vivo models and supporting drug discovery efforts within a dynamic environment.

The ideal candidate will possess a Ph D in Immunology, have relevant postdoctoral experience, and be proficient in biologic characterization assays.

This is a 12-month fixed-term contract with a competitive salary and comprehensive benefits package.
